Tight end Julius Thomas is expected to sign Tuesday with the Jacksonville Jaguars on a multiyear deal worth in the $9 million-a-year neighborhood. Left guard Orlando Franklin will wind up with the San Diego Chargers on a five-year contract worth $7.3 million per year.
Thomas spent his first four NFL seasons with the Broncos, growing into one of Peyton Manning’s most reliable targets. Thomas has 24 touchdowns in the last two seasons and gives the Jaguars a much-needed offensive threat to pair with second-year quarterback Blake Bortles.
